繁体   English   中英

图像处理LABVIEW

[英]Image processing LABVIEW

如何使用特征检测来测量尺寸并LABVIEW上的图像中定位圆/线/矩形 例如,假设我将图像插入到labview我希望labview检测其中是否有任何形状!

我在高中时使用了一个机器人团队的实验室视图,我们开发了很多实时图像跟踪代码,这些代码几乎可以做到。

我们所做的是创建一个小系统,该系统拍摄图像时会检查其是否具有特定的色相,饱和度和亮度,然后通过在所述像素周围创建凸包来将它们分组。 然后,我们在凸包的线性平均值上评分,这与预期结果相抵触。

一旦获得了凸包,就可以进行一些粒子分析并进行一些计算,然后确定尺寸。

您可以使用功能“ IMAQ查找圈子”来定位圈子。 对于线条和矩形,我可能会自己写一些东西。 使用IMAQ阈值分割图像,然后让“ IMAQ粒子分析”为您提供所得斑点的特征。

您要达到的目标的示例图像将有助于您了解所面临的问题。 请上传一个。

另请参考LabVIEW的图像处理手册。 这两个非常好,并提供了许多有关如何处理图像的示例:

NI Vision for LabVIEW用户手册: http : //www.ni.com/pdf/manuals/371007b.pdf

NI Vision概念手册: http : //www.ni.com/pdf/manuals/372916e.pdf

labview有一些找到形状的方法,您可以在视觉辅助机器视觉部分中找到所有形状,但是需要一些后处理才能使用这种算法,之后可以使用几何匹配和其他vi来找到所需的形状

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M